Building Waterfowl Habitat on the Snake River in Idaho November 9, 2020 Chris Gill Fort Boise Wildlife Management Area in Southwest Idaho provides an important stop over for resident and migrating ducks and geese. Habitat biologists strive to create the perfect mix of open water, cover and food.
